Area contextNeighborhood Overview – Kurn Hattin Homes (Westminster, VT)
Kurn Hattin Homes is situated in the scenic town of Westminster, Vermont, nestled within the broader Connecticut River Valley. This location offers a blend of rural tranquility and convenient access to regional hubs. Major access routes include Interstate 91, which runs north-south, providing direct connections to cities like Brattleboro to the south and White River Junction to the north. Travelers arriving by air will typically use airports such as Albany International Airport (ALB) in New York or Manchester-Boston Regional Airport (MHT) in New Hampshire, both requiring a drive of approximately 1.5 to 2 hours. Within Vermont, smaller regional airports may offer limited options. Parking at Kurn Hattin Homes is generally available on-site for visitors, with specific directions provided by the institution. Rideshare services and taxis are available in the larger towns nearby, though coverage can be less frequent in Westminster itself, making a personal vehicle or rental car often the most practical choice for exploring the area. Planning your arrival about 15-20 minutes before any scheduled event or appointment is advisable, allowing ample time to navigate local roads and find parking without feeling rushed.
Lodging contextWhere to Stay Near Kurn Hattin Homes
Accommodations near Kurn Hattin Homes are primarily concentrated in the nearby towns of Brattleboro and Putney, offering a range of options from charming inns to more standard motel-style lodging. Westminster itself is a smaller community with limited hotel options directly within its immediate vicinity. Many visitors opt to stay in Brattleboro, which is about a 15-minute drive south, providing a greater selection of hotels and a more vibrant downtown atmosphere. Putney, to the north, also offers some unique lodging, often associated with its arts and community focus. For those attending events or visiting residents at Kurn Hattin, booking lodging well in advance is highly recommended, especially during peak seasons or around local festivals. Utilizing map filters to identify hotels within a 15- to 20-minute driving radius of Kurn Hattin Homes will yield the most relevant results. Consider the time of year, as demand can increase during fall foliage season or summer vacation periods.

Weather & Seasons at Kurn Hattin Homes
- Winter: Winter in Westminster brings cold temperatures, with daytime highs often in the 20s and nighttime lows dipping well below freezing. Snowfall is common, creating a picturesque, winter-wonderland setting but potentially impacting travel on rural roads. Visitors should pack heavy, warm layers, including insulated coats, hats, gloves, and waterproof boots. Outdoor activities are limited, and indoor attractions like museums in Brattleboro become popular options.
- Spring & early summer: Spring and early summer offer a transitional period with gradually warming temperatures, typically ranging from the 40s to the 60s. While pleasant, this season can also bring rain and the notorious "mud season" in rural Vermont, which might make unpaved roads less accessible. Layered clothing is recommended, as mornings can still be cool. It's a beautiful time for gentle walks as nature awakens, but always check local road conditions after heavy rain.
- Mid-summer: Mid-summer is generally warm and pleasant, with daytime temperatures frequently in the 70s and occasionally reaching into the 80s. Humidity can be a factor, making air-conditioned spaces or shaded outdoor spots comfortable. Lightweight, breathable clothing is ideal. This is a prime season for enjoying the outdoors, with longer daylight hours perfect for exploring the surrounding countryside or attending local events.
- Fall season: Autumn brings crisp, cool air and spectacular fall foliage, with temperatures typically ranging from the 50s to the 70s in early fall, dropping into the 30s and 40s by late season. This is a highly sought-after time to visit, so booking accommodations in advance is crucial. Pack layers, including sweaters and light jackets, and comfortable walking shoes for enjoying the colorful landscapes before the winter chill sets in.
- Rain & snow: Westminster experiences varied precipitation throughout the year. Rainy days are common in spring and fall, often bringing cool temperatures that necessitate indoor activities or sturdy rain gear. Winter brings snow, with potential for significant accumulation that can disrupt travel and make driving challenging; always check forecasts and road advisories. Summer can have thunderstorms, typically brief but intense, while dry spells can also occur.
